Hey @kashmier,
I have listed some of the main reasons why this might happen below:
- Ad Blockers
- Changing Browser
- Changing Devices
- Changing Domains
None are the guaranteed answer for this specific situation, but they are the most likely.

To add to Mark,s suggestions—
Other possibilities —
customer may have seen and used a sale code,cancelled and reordered,
may have personalized incorrectly,
may have been cancelled by z for some reason and reordered, changed quantity or size or style,
might have cancelled for some reason (wife/husband/whoever) said change that, and reordered after they thought about it again, using a different computer and/ or clearing cookies,
might have had to use a different form of payment after the order was cancelled,
or a combination of the above—
among other customer-centric reasons.
